What does having a relationship with God mean?
Jesus calls us “friend” in the Bible (John 15:15). A relationship with Him is a relationship of intimacy and security, of being totally known and totally accepted. It is not a relationship of equals, however. Jesus is fully God as well as fully man, and as such He remains Lord of heaven and Earth.

What is the verse John 3:16?
The King James Version of Chapter 3, Verse 16 of the New Testament’s Gospel of John, simply referred to as John 3:16, reads: “For God so loved the world, that he gave his only begotten Son, that whosoever believeth in him should not perish, but have everlasting life.”
